1. Prepare A4 paper and markers of various colors, Gou Xianbi. To determine what to draw on A4 paper, you can first draw the general outline of insects with a pencil.
2. Then use marker and Gou Xianbi to draw the image of insects in detail, which can refer to the description in the insect book. If you want to add some background, you can draw the background of grass or forest with green markers. Finally, you can add some words to the handwritten newspaper, such as the names and habits of insects, which can be written with a black marker.
